Why quality control is important in medical paper
Medical paper is used for packaging:
- Surgical instruments
- Medical devices
- Dental instruments
- Laboratory products
- Sterile healthcare products
This paper must:
- Allow sterilization gas or steam to enter
- Prevent bacteria from entering after sterilization
- Remain strong during storage and handling
If the quality is poor, the entire sterile barrier system can fail.

Monitoring paper thickness and GSM
During manufacturing, paper thickness and GSM (grams per square meter) are continuously checked.
If the paper is:
- Too thin → it may tear easily
- Too thick → sterilization gas flow may reduce
Proper GSM helps maintain:
- Good strength
- Better breathability
- Easy sealing performance
Consistent thickness is very important for products like sterilization pouches and Header Bags.
Porosity testing
Porosity is one of the most important properties of medical paper.
Medical paper must allow:
- Steam
- Ethylene oxide gas
- Other sterilization agents
to pass through properly during sterilization.
At the same time, it should block bacteria after sterilization.
A good Medical Paper Manufacturer performs regular porosity testing to maintain this balance.
Poor porosity can lead to:
- Incomplete sterilization
- Wet packs
- Sterility failure
Strength testing
Medical paper must remain strong during:
- Sterilization
- Handling
- Storage
- Transportation
Manufacturers perform different strength tests such as:
Tensile strength test
Checks how much pulling force the paper can handle.
Burst strength test
Measures how much pressure the paper can withstand before breaking.
Tear resistance test
Checks resistance against tearing during handling.
These tests are very important for packaging heavy or sharp medical instruments.
Sealability testing
Medical paper must seal properly with plastic film or Tyvek® materials.
Poor sealing can cause:
- Leakage
- Contamination
- Sterility loss
Sealability testing checks:
- Seal strength
- Peel quality
- Uniform sealing performance
This is especially important for:
- Sterilization pouches
- Sterilization reels
- Header Bags

Moisture control
Moisture is another important factor in medical paper production.
Too much moisture can:
- Weaken paper strength
- Affect sealing performance
- Cause wrinkles
Too little moisture can:
- Make paper brittle
- Increase cracking risk
Proper moisture balance improves both paper performance and shelf life.

Quality checks for Header Bags
Header Bags require extra quality control because they combine:
- Breathable medical paper or Tyvek® headers
- Barrier film or foil body
The header area must:
- Allow sterilization gas flow
- Maintain seal integrity
- Remain strong during transport
Manufacturers perform additional checks on:
- Header sealing
- Breathability
- Adhesion strength
This is very important in pharmaceutical and diagnostic packaging.

Laboratory testing and validation
Professional Medical Paper Manufacturers maintain in-house laboratories for regular testing.
Some common lab tests include:
- Microbial barrier testing
- Air permeability testing
- Seal strength testing
- Aging tests
- Sterilization compatibility testing
This helps ensure that the paper performs properly in actual medical use conditions.
